The Tripo: Image to Model node turns a single reference image into a 3D model using Tripo’s image-to-model service. It uploads the image, submits a generation task, waits for the task to finish, and returns the resulting 3D file together with the task ID. This is an API node, so it requires a valid Comfy API key.

Inputs

Notes:
  • image is required; the node raises an error if no image is supplied.
  • When smart_low_poly is enabled and face_limit is set to a value other than -1, the limit must be between 500 and 20,000 for triangle meshes, or between 500 and 10,000 when quad is enabled. Other values raise an error.
  • When texture is disabled, pbr is forced off regardless of its setting, and auto_size has no effect.
  • A face_limit of -1 is sent to Tripo as “no limit”, letting the service choose adaptively.
  • A new 3D file format the node cannot return (anything other than GLB or FBX) causes an error.
